MEMS Digital Propulsion Microthrusters Have Advantages
Physics of operation is straightforward
- Individual plenums can be loaded with many types of propellants
- Heating increases plenum pressure-ruptures MEMS fabricated blowout disk which delivers impulse to microsatellite
Digital propulsion has advantages
- Can deliver precise impulse bit for microsatellite applications for insertion, station keeping, attitude control, disposal
- Pulsed design has operational advantages
- No moving parts
- Multiple propellant options
- Variable plenum and throat dimensions for programmable thrust and impulse delivery
- Up to ~106 engines or more per 10 cm. wafer
Design scales directly to Meso- and Macroscale
Diaphragms on bottom, expansion nozzles on top
Propellant fills individual holes
Polysilicon “ignitors” with direct inter-connects to bond pads (no electronics)
